￿The MagicZone ensures the clear and sharp display of animated multimedia or photo images by enhancing the brightness, sharpness, saturation, Hue of a certain area on the screen. This offers an easy-to-use interface that highlights the video-playing portion of your multimedia program by automatically detecting and highlight the desired area by dragging.

￿When the mouse cursor is activated()and it is necessary to de-activate it to use it for other tasks, right click your mouse, or put the activated cursor ()on the taskbar and click. When de-activated, the icon on the screen changes back to the one shown before activation.

￿Especially, MagicZone is appropriate to using the moving picture.

￿Auto Detect : If you run the Movie in some players, MagicZone will automatically get the play screen highlighted (it will be supported in players of Gom, Adrenalin, KCP, Window Media, and Power DVD etc., )Some other players also can be highlighted but could have some problems.
